How To Choose a Lawn Care Provider

Professional lawn care companies can help you create a thriving lawn through treatments like insect prevention, weed control, and fertilization. Our guide will walk you through important considerations to consider when selecting the residential lawn care provider that best fits your needs.

Assess Years of Experience

Look for a lawn care company that’s been serving residents in Bloomingdale for at least five years. An established provider will be familiar with the soil, common pests, the local climate, and other lawn challenges. They'll also understand when to schedule key treatments across the seasons.

Evaluate Offered Services

All lawn care companies should provide core treatments like aeration, weed control, and fertilization. Additional services such as seeding, tree trimming, and lime treatment are other common offerings. Your company should be willing to tailor your plan to your yard and goals.

Examine Product Offerings

Professional lawn care providers use high-quality herbicides, fertilizers, and other products approved for residential use. You can also ask your provider about more natural treatment options if you want fewer harsh chemicals on your lawn.

Look For Customized Lawn Care Plans

Avoid lawn care providers that use one-size-fits-all treatments. The best providers adapt treatments based on your needs. After discussing a lawn care plan, you should clearly understand the treatments to be used and the schedule your service provider will follow.

Evaluate Responsiveness and Communication

You want a lawn care company that communicates effectively. Look for quick responses, friendliness, and proactive communication. The company should address all questions, notify you about upcoming visits, make you aware of problems, and take the time to understand what you want your lawn to look like.

Check Reviews and Ask Neighbors for Referrals

Reviews on sites like Yelp, the Better Business Bureau (BBB), and Google Reviews provide a snapshot of a lawn care company's prior service quality based on customer feedback. You can also ask for recommendations from friends and family who live in the area who've hired local lawn services previously.

Lawn Care Services in Bloomingdale

You might hire a lawn care provider for a variety of services. Popular services offered by lawn care companies in Bloomingdale include the following:

  • Weed Control: Your lawn care provider can remove weeds from your lawn with a combination of manual and chemical methods. This gives your grass and other plants more room to grow.
  • Aeration: Aerating a lawn involves puncturing it with small holes. This boosts lawn growth by facilitating better water, air, and nutrient circulation in the soil.
  • Pest Control: If pests like insects or moles are damaging your lawn, many local lawn care companies can help with pest control. Confirm that any specialist who applies pesticides on your property is licensed by the EPA.
  • Soil Care: Your lawn service provider can assess your soil pH and make corrections as needed by adding lime. This helps guarantee your lawn gets the nutrients it needs.
  • Fertilization: Fertilization helps boost your lawn's health, promotes faster growth, and boosts its resistance to diseases. You can ask your lawn care company about options for natural fertilizers.
  • Seeding/Overseeding: There are two processes to add grass seed to your lawn: seeding and overseeding. Seeding involves turning the soil and is usually a one-time project. Overseeding involves scattering grass seed on your existing lawn as needed. Both can improve bare or thin areas.

The type of lawn care that will be best for you depends on the amount of money you're willing to spend and how much work you want to do. Going with a full-service lawn care company will cost more money, but will require you to perform the least manual labor. On the other hand, handling everything yourself will mean you don't need to pay someone else, but will necessitate the most hard work and planning. Subscription lawn care companies are somewhere between these two options — they provide the materials, and you do the work.

In the warmer parts of the year, make sure you do soil care, seeding, and overseeding. As it starts to get cooler, you might need to think about winterization, and leaf and snow removal, if needed. Year-round, you want to think about weed and pest control, aeration and fertilization, and tree and shrub care as needed. One of the perks of choosing a lawn care company is that they can help you find the best schedule for your lawn.

Some lawn care companies provide a wide variety of services, while others specialize in a small number of practices. If you want to know whether a lawn care company in Bloomingdale offers a specific lawn care service, we recommend reaching out to them directly.

Some services – such as mowing and edging – allow you to begin seeing results immediately. With services like weed control and fertilization, it may take days to weeks to see results. The amount of time it takes to see results will also be based on the time of year and the weather in your part of Illinois.
